

















• You will have a consultation with a qualified clinician to assess skin concerns and suitability for REJURAN® treatment, and if clinically appropriate, recommend which product will be included in your treatment plan: REJURAN® Healer Classic, REJURAN® i or REJURAN® s.
• This will involve a review of medical history and any contraindications, discussion of treatment goals and expected outcomes, explanation of the treatment and what to expect during the session.
• The treatment area will be thoroughly cleansed to remove any makeup, sunscreen, or oils.
• A topical numbing cream is applied and left on the skin for approximately 15 minutes to minimise discomfort during treatment.
• The treatment area is wiped again with an antiseptic solution before skin penetration to reduce the risk of infection.
• REJURAN® is delivered by microinjections to the targeted areas using fine needles. When suitable (particularly for larger treatment areas) REJURAN® is delivered by a multi-needle injector device, reducing treatment time by 30-50%, enhancing client comfort, consistent application and controlled injection depth.
• You may feel mild pressure, stinging, or pinprick sensations during application.
• The procedure typically takes 30–45 minutes depending on the area treated.
• After the treatment is complete, your clinician will apply an accelerated and concentrated serum and lightweight moisturising crème, precisely tailored to hydrate and support the skin’s natural healing abilities.
• To conclude, we apply a cosmeceutical SPF 50+ sunscreen for added protection.
• Post-treatment, we highly recommend 20 minutes under the LED Light (Near-Infrared Light) to to support deep skin repair, reduce inflammation, and enhance cellular recovery for optimal healing and results.
• Mild redness, swelling, or small raised bumps at injection sites are normal and usually subside within 24–72 hours.
• Tiny bruises or pinprick marks may appear and typically resolve within a few days.
• Results are best seen with a course of 3-4 sessions, spaced 3-4 weeks apart, often as part of a treatment plan. Top-up treatment is recommended every 6-12 months to maintain and nurture the condition of your skin and overall glow.
• No sun exposure or tanning (including fake tan) for at least 2 weeks – use SPF 30+ or higher daily on treated areas.
• Avoid hot showers, saunas, spas, and steam rooms for 24–48 hours – heat can increase swelling and irritation.
• Avoid active skincare products for 2–5 days, including: Retinol, AHAs (like Glycolic Acid), BHAs (Salicylic Acid), Benzoyl Peroxide, and Vitamin C.
• Do not cleanse or rub the treated area on the day of treatment – allow the skin to settle.
• No makeup for 24 hours (or longer if pinpoint marks persist).
• Do not scrub, exfoliate, or pick at the treated area – until fully healed.
• No intense exercise for 24 hours, to reduce risk of overheating and irritation.
• Avoid alcohol and smoking for at least 24 hours, as they can interfere with the skin’s natural healing process and reduce treatment efficacy.

REJURAN® i (ARTG No. 412631)
• A lower-viscosity formulation designed for use around the delicate eye area. Thinner in consistency for improved absorption, typically used by clinicians to address signs of ageing such as fine lines and thinning skin.
REJURAN® s (ARTG No. 412632)
• A concentrated formula intended for use by trained professionals to support the appearance of uneven skin texture, including acne scars.

• Mild discomfort or stinging during treatment.
• Redness and swelling at injection sites for 12-48 hours.
• Pinpoint bruising or minor bleeding may occur for 2-5 days.
• Possible tiny bumps or raised areas for 1–3 days.
• Temporary dryness or flaking as the skin regenerates.
• Risk of infection if aftercare instructions are not followed.
• Rare risk of allergic reaction (though very uncommon).
• Skin cancer.
• Pregnancy or breastfeeding.
• Active skin infections (cold sores, acne cysts, impetigo) at or near the treatment site.
• Open wounds, cuts, or abrasions in the treatment area.
• Keloid or hypertrophic scarring history.
• Severe inflammatory skin conditions, such as eczema or psoriasis in the treatment area.
• Bleeding disorders or use of blood-thinning medications (aspirin).
• Autoimmune diseases affecting skin or connective tissue (lupus, scleroderma).
• Uncontrolled diabetes or other systemic health conditions that impair healing.
• Allergy to Salmon or fish products (REJURAN® is derived from Salmon DNA).
• Recent chemical peels or laser treatments on the same area (within the past 2–4 weeks).
• Tanned skin or recent sun exposure (within the past 2–4 weeks).
